Born in Melbourne in 1963 of Greek origins, George Vrastaminos later moved to the wine region in the Riverland, South Australia. Completing a course in architecture, it wasn’t too long before automotive art became the focus of his work and the field in which he established a career as an artist.

In 2000 he moved to Hanover Germany, where he is currently based.
Self-taught, using a paintbrush and only the five basic colours, he works using acrylic with the painting laid flat on a table.

Working with photographs, each painting takes weeks to complete and is often mistaken for airbrush style. Revealing a fascination with reflection, his precise style of representation and sharp eye for detail portrays richness and accurate attention to create dramatic light within photorealism.

Best known for my distinguished brush strokes, my artistic output to date reflects my interest in historical, contemporary and modern automotive art. In 2002 i was offered to create the Concourse d’Elegance Villa d’Este poster in Italia.

With a number of exhibitions, awards and a variety of magazine features, his work has been widely collected throughout three continents. Other works include abstract and Greek art, landscapes, wildlife, company logos and portraits.

”Within Automotive art I view the genuine object and its construction as an independent and dynamic form of art itself and view the automobile as a rolling sculpture”.
